CAR DRIVER FINED £2O FOR DRUNKENNESS.

Per Press Association. WELLINGTON, June 30. Sydney Harvey Bernard was fined £2O in the Police Court for being drunk in charge of a car. The Magistrate said that accused was a decent young man, and he would not cancel the license, but for the safety of the public he would have to inflict a heavy fine.

The King has approved of the honour cf a Knighthood being conferred upon Mervyn Edmund M’Cartney. architect to Dean and Chapter of St Paul’s Cathedral, on the occasion Of the re-opening of the Cathedral, says a British Official Wireless message from Rugby.
